How to prevent your online gaming account from being hacked?

Have you ever wondered if your online gaming accounts are well protected? The world of games is great, but we often forget to protect our information.

Indeed, hackers regularly target online gaming accounts, search for personal information or financial data.

The risks ? Loss of data, unauthorized access and, in the most serious cases, money can be lost.

So, how to prevent your online gaming account from being hacked ? This is what we will see in this article.

Choose a good password

The first thing to do is to choose a good password. A good password should be unique to each platform or service to prevent a breach in one service from compromising others.

It must have a combination of upper and lower case letters, numbers and special characters such as !, @, #, $, etc. This is because this makes it difficult to guess or decipher by third parties.

Set up an additional security code

After creating a strong password, move on to the next step! Activate thetwo-factor authentication (2FA). This is very effective additional security.

Each time you log in, you will be asked for a new code. It will be sent to your phone or generated by a dedicated application. So even if someone finds your password, they won't be able to access your account without this code. Simple, but formidable! This considerably strengthens the protection of your data.

Be careful of weird links and emails

When exploring the web or playing online, caution is advised. Do not open links or emails that seem strange or suspicious. Promises of extraordinary gains? Be careful, it's often a trap! Cybercriminals use security techniquessocial engineering to steal your information.

Learn to recognize these attempts. Check the sender and URL before clicking. If something seems suspicious, don't take chances.

Avoid public Wi-Fi

When it comes to browsing the Internet, and especially when accessing your online accounts, the choice of which network you connect to is crucial.

Indeed, public connections, such as those found in cafes, hotels or train stations, are often less secure. They make it easy for hackers to intercept the information you send and receive, including your passwords and other sensitive data. Even networks that require a password are not always secure, because the password is usually shared with many people.

To avoid these risks:

  • Prioritize the use of your mobile data (3G/4G/5G) when you are on the go.
  • Use a VPN to encrypt your Internet connection, making it much more difficult for anyone to intercept your data.
  • Avoid making sensitive transactions.
